Abstract :
This paper deals with the real-time regulation of traffic within a disrupted transportation system. We present an approach of ant colony optimization in order to solve a spatial reconfiguration problem of multimodal transport network. It is a multicriteria problem. In fact, it consists of real-time route planning with three criteria to be optimized: The travel time, the travel distance and the passenger number of the vehicles. We adapted this metaheuristic algorithm, and improved the search space exploration
